[Vasa'il, v.16, p.29, Al-i-Bayt Press] The Value of Good Morality It is necessary for parents to consider a few things which are repeatedly stressed in the Holy Quran for the sake of themselves and their children. It is not difficult to have good morals and avoid evil acts. It is easy to put morals into action and avoid unethical acts in a short period of time.
This will not only ease our progress on the highway towards God, but it will also strengthen our marriage; increase our mutual love; and serve as a lesson for others, especially our children. Mutual adherence to morals will create an atmosphere of love and affection; peace and security; and health and purity and will make all aspects of our life delightful. In several verses, the Holy Quran has praised the noble Prophet for being good-tempered and adhering to this attribute.
It is part of the Mercy of God that thou dost deal gently with them. Wert thou severe or harsh-hearted, they would have broken away from about thee: [Holy Quran: Al-i-Imran 3:159] And thou (standest) on an exalted standard of character. [Holy Quran: Qalam 68:4] The Prophet (Pbuh) said: Islam means being good-tempered. [Mizan al-Hikmat , v.3, pp.137-138] Imam Mujtaba (Pbuh) said: The best goodness is a good temper.
[Ibid] The Prophet (Pbuh) said: Good temper is accompanied by the good of this world and the Hereafter. [Ibid] Imam Ali (Pbuh) said: A good temper is at the head of all goodness. [Ibid] The sixth Imam (Pbuh) said: There is not a better life than that of the one with a good temper. [Bihar al-Anwar , v.71, pp.388-389] The Prophet (Pbuh) said: God will raise the position of the one who is good-tempered to that of the one who fasts and stays up at night standing in prayer.
[Ibid] He also said: The first thing that is counted on the Day of Judgment is one's good temper. [Bihar al-Anwar , v.71, p.385] He also said: The one dearest and closest to me amongst you in the Hereafter is the one with the best temper, and the humblest.
